If this were a standalone Star Wars novel, I think I would have enjoyed it more. As a novelization, I don't think it's very good - it does help to flesh out characters and scenes more, but in a lot of cases that is actually not a good thing. Cassian comes off as much more of a jerk than he is in the movie, and Jyn comes off as a very weak character, which she most certainly isn't in the film. A missed opportunity by a talented writer, in my opinion.
